About Jeffrey

Jeffrey Marvin is a writer specializing in historical fiction, science fiction, and action/adventure. He has published two graphic novels, Cycle's End and Rise of the Outlanders, both with artists, writers, and editors from the comics collective he helped to found, Cave Drawing Ink. The author of eight original feature film scripts, including four with writing partner Benjamin Soreff, Jeff's trademarks  include rich characters with legendary backgrounds and iconic struggles. In addition, the past two years, he has written numerous TV pilots and a limited mini-series, including; The Revenge of the Black Horse Cavalry, Holy House, The Man From Beyond, Samurai of the Plains, Murphy's Con, Ninja Cats and Pyschopomp.

Educated at the University of North Carolina School of the Arts where he earned a B.F.A. in film, Jeff has experience in production, screenwriting, and film sales and marketing. He worked in television production in New York City before moving to film distribution at Paramount, Overture,  Relativity Media (NY) and now Jeff and his family has moved to sunny California to work at Sony Pictures.

Unique traits: I've been working in film distribution for almost 20 years. I've worked for Paramount Vantage, Overture Films, Relativity Films and recently Sony Pictures.

Loglines

  • The Man From Beyond

    The Man From Beyond Budget: $5M - $10M | Historical Sci-fi As an up-and-coming Magician and debunker of spirits begins to experience strange and otherworldly disturbances, he additionally finds himself pursued by a dark and elusive man intent on his demise.  These problems create a wedge between his mentor and friend Harry Houdini that could upset more than just their friendship and affect the entire Universe.  

  • Holy House

    Holy House Budget: $1M - $5M | Drama In order to save his father's legacy and church from a conniving uncle, a struggling musician enlists the help from an old friend who goes behind his back and turns the church into an after hours brothel... now known as the Holy House!

  • The Revenge of the Black Horse Cavalry

    The Revenge of the Black Horse Cavalry Budget: $5M - $10M | Western 1887, The Oklahoma Territory. Former Confederate Soldiers attempt to take the fledging region, yearning to be a state, away from the tribes and the free people that populate it. President Grover Cleveland and "The Hanging Judge" Issac Parker have tasked Deputy Marshall Bass Reeves to bring the outlaws to Justice. He is assisted by Comanche chief, Quanah Parker and the famous lawman Wyatt Earp.

  • Psychopomp

    Psychopomp Budget: $5M - $10M | Horror Action After an accidental death by a failed blood transfusion, a physician becomes what is known as a Psychopomp, a harvester of death. A mysterious and unusual companion acts as his guide as he embarks on a perilous journey through the afterlife in search of his wife.
